The Science Behind Skin Mapping
Skin mapping, likewise referred to as face mapping, is rooted in both Eastern and Western medicine. Conventional Chinese medication and Ayurveda have lengthy acknowledged the connection between face skin and inner health and wellness, linking certain problem locations with imbalances in the body. At the same time, contemporary dermatology recognizes that skin issues can come from diet regimen, tension, hormone variations, and lifestyle habits. By learning exactly how to interpret these facial indicators, you can readjust your skincare routine and daily habits to advertise a much healthier complexion.

Chin and Jawline: Hormonal Fluctuations
Outbreaks along the chin and jawline commonly point to hormone inequalities, especially during menstrual cycles or times of boosted anxiety. This is why lots of people experience flare-ups in this field prior to their duration. Supporting hormone balance through a nutrient-dense diet regimen, anxiety management, and a well-rounded skincare regimen can help maintain these outbreaks in check.
